The four CLC requirements are: Become an ALA Lighting Specialist. Complete required hours of Certification Board-approved education courses. Complete the CLC application form and order the CLC blueprint exam. Complete and pass the CLC blueprint exam.
Description. The Lighting Designer is responsible for the design, installation, and operation of the lighting and special electrical effects used in the production.
In general, you can become a Lighting Designer after completing your 4 year Bachelors Degree in a related discipline. Depending on the type of Lighting Designer role youre pursuing, you may want to explore certification in .
While you do not need a degree for this role, here are some useful subjects and courses that you can study to gain knowledge and experience. School subjects that are relevant for lighting design are: Drama and Theatre Studies. Art and Design.
The best way to get a job in lighting design is to start by gaining experience in the field. Consider taking courses in lighting design, attending workshops, or interning with a lighting design firm. Networking with professionals in the industry is also a great way to gain knowledge and make connections.

How to become an architectural lighting designer. A bachelors degree in architectural lighting design, theatrical lighting design, architecture, interior design, or electrical engineering is usually required for most entry-level architectural lighting design jobs.
